On April 9, the Indiana Fever officially unveiled their $78M, 108,000 sq. ft. sports performance centre. But the Fever star looked past everything and posted what caught her attention the most.
“Find me here”, wrote Clark in her story, reposting the Fever’s official post. And her “here” meant and showed the Golf Simulator among all the other areas of the performance center.
Fever showed its two regulation-sized courts, premier strength and conditioning equipment, mental performance spaces, a childcare center, a podcast studio, etc., through its main post. But those were just bonuses for CC.
The 24-year-old has spent a major portion of her offseason on the golf course, and even shared some time with her Fever peers there. Providing this amenity shows the team is invested in its star player's interests.
Now, Clark wouldn’t have to leave her practice facility to spend some time golfing.

A Look Into the Indiana Fever’s Roster
As per the new CBA, each team can core one player while protecting a total number of 7 players. For now, the only three players under the Fever’s contract are Caitlin Clark, Aliyah Boston, and Makayla Timpson.
Meanwhile, the program has officially extended a core qualifying offer to Kelsey Mitchell, securing her exclusive negotiating rights for a one-year supermax contract. They’ve also issued a restricted-qualifying offer to Lexie Hull.
Before the free agency tips off on Saturday officially, Damiris Dantas is expected to re-sign with the Fever.
While the team has announced the verbal agreement this Thursday, the official contract signing has to wait till Saturday.
